The Shingo Institute’s Director provides leadership and oversight for one of the world’s most respected honors in organizational excellence. This role is responsible for managing the end-to-end administration of the Shingo Prize, ensuring alignment with the Shingo Model, Guiding Principles, and Three Insights of Organizational Excellence. The Director ensures the integrity and rigor of the assessment process, supports organizations in their pursuit of sustainable cultures of continuous improvement, and upholds the standards by which excellence is recognized through measurable performance and behavioral outcomes. In addition, the role leads the Shingo Institute’s broader portfolio—including research, education, workshops, and global affiliate engagement—to reinforce the Prize as a cornerstone of the Institute’s mission. Through strategic coordination, stakeholder engagement, and operational excellence, the Director helps extend the Institute’s impact, supporting organizations worldwide in their journey toward lasting organizational excellence. This is an administrative position eligible for faculty rank. This position does not allow consulting in the field of organizational and operational excellence due to the potential conflict with the integrity of awards issued by the Shingo Institute. This position is located in Logan, Utah.
